		<description>The latest version (2.0.x) can create sub-folders as well using {tab} as the sub-folder level indicator in your source file.

Example Screen:
http://www.newfolderwizard.com/img/screenshot/07_sub_folders.png

The latest version also allows you to set a comment character to ignore comments in the source file. I.E. “//” or “#”.
